RUDOLF STEINER’S CALENDAR OF THE SOUL
translated (with added titles) by Roy Sadler
EASTERTIDE IV
The Beltane Gift

v4
I feel the essence of my being,
speaks senses’ feeling
that in the sunlit world unites
with shining floods of light;
it would enliven clear thought
with warmth
and marry Man and World.

‘Marry’ as a translation of ‘unite’ in this first full moon verse after Easter
is a recognition that in ancient times before our present calendar system
Beltane was a marriage festival at the Full Moon when the Sun was in Taurus.
